Three men were shot and wounded early Wednesday shortly after leaving a North Miami-Dade strip club, according to troopers.

Justin Harris, 27, and his two friends had left The Office Gentlemen’s Club, 250 NE 183rd St., and were driving on to the northbound Interstate 95 ramp at Miami Gardens Drive when a white Chevrolet sedan pulled up alongside them.

Someone inside the car then began shooting into Harris’ white Honda sedan, according to the Florida Highway Patrol.

Harris and his two passengers were struck by bullets around 4 a.m. Harris and his front seat passenger were shot in the arm. The other passenger was shot in the hand.

The three were taken to Aventura Hospital with non-life-threatening injuries, according to an FHP spokesman.

Video from WSVN shows several bullet holes on the white Honda’s windshield and passenger-door window.

The I-95 on-ramp in the area was closed during the investigation. It was reopened after morning rush hour.

There have been other recent troubles related to The Office. One man died in October after a confrontation turned into a gun fight outside of the club. Three men were also shot in the club’s parking lot during a drive-by shooting in July. One of them later died at the hospital.
